FACTS AND STATISTICS

Public Higher Education System

 
System
Community Colleges
State Universities
UMass
Number of Campuses
29
15
9
5
Annual Student Headcount
(2009–2010)
Credit Courses only
291,512
137,509
73,920
80,083
Tuition and Fees
(2008–2009)
Weighted Average
$6,399
$3,862
$6,400
$9,585
Degrees and Certificates Awarded
(2008–2009)
33,114
11,136
9,569
12,409
State Appropriation
(2008–2009*)
$1,037,346,350
$232,672,246
$211,442,060
$478,339,500
State-Appropriated Financial Aid
(2008-2009 Projected**)
$96,470,273
$26,250,955
$20,210,626
$26,720,846
Undergrad Students Receiving State Grant Aid
(2004–2005)
41,596
(30.1%)
19,853
(29.7%)
9,784
(30.6%)
11,959
(30.4%)
Note: Statistics for University of Massachusetts Medical School not included in Tuition and Fees or Degrees Awarded.
* Accounts for October 2008 emergency (9C) budget cuts. System total includes Board of Higher Education Central Account and collective bargaining.
** Includes need-based tuition waiver but no other tuition waivers. Total state-appropriated financial aid for all institutions in Massachusetts is $114,565,768.
